Virtual Intensive Outpatient Programs (IOP) provide a vital lifeline for residents seeking help for a range of mental health and substance use disorders without the need to commute. With options available for both adults and adolescents, this local solution is designed to meet diverse needs.
Residents of Horsham benefit significantly from the convenience of Virtual IOP. With structured therapy sessions that accommodate busy schedules, individuals can maintain their work, school, and family commitments while receiving essential treatment. The programs utilize evidence-based therapies such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), ensuring that participants receive high-quality care tailored to their specific conditions, including depression, anxiety, PTSD, and substance use issues.
Getting started with a Virtual IOP in Horsham is straightforward. Most programs offer HIPAA-compliant video conferencing, allowing participants to engage in individual, group, and family therapy sessions from the comfort of their homes. Many local providers accept major insurance plans, including Medicare and Medicaid, making these programs accessible to a broader audience.
